Habemus Papam plot

Habemus Papam or 'We have a Pope' are the words used to announce that the Conclave has elected a new Pope. After the death of the Pope, the Conclave withdraws to elect a new Pope. Several rounds of voting are required before white smoke appears. Ultimately, a successor is elected. But the faithful who flocked en masse to St. Peter's Square wait in vain for the appearance of the new Church Father. After all, the latter does not seem ready for the heavy responsibility that the new position entails. Fear? Depression? Afraid he won't be able to handle it? The whole world is soon to fall prey to unrest as the Vatican searches frantically for a solution to avert the crisis…

Comedy about the Vatican with a serious note when it comes to a possible new approach to the Church.

Michel Piccoli, in his old age, is excellent as the pope struggling with inner problems, and in the end the thought remains that such a film about a church leader is quite possible. Good thing, too.

Usually the humor is successful, there are good ideas, but sometimes too long-winded scenes.

Imagine experiencing this in real life. It must have been on Nanni Moretti's mind, otherwise he wouldn't have turned it into a parody. It is precisely in such tight protocol structures that you can put the best humor just because the predictability and scenarios can go in the trash. Absurd realism. However, Moretti only partially succeeds in his assignment.

It is certainly not Michel Piccoli's fault. He perfectly fulfills his role as an elected Father of the Church who becomes doubtful or panicked when he sees the heavy duty and burdens of his office reflected. Although Moretti could have gone into that a bit more deeply. The character of the new Pope could have received more depth from the how and why. His flight from the Vatican was good. His contacts with the common man in the street and what is going on among the people as well, but too little was done with that.

Instead we get an absurd volleyball tournament, cardinals walking around like headless chickens, a psychoanalyst who is annoying and also a pope who seems lost. I would have expected blessed, soothing, warm and inspiring words from those men, but it was not.
